Description - Halls are delighted with instructions to offer 37 Jebb Court in Ellesmere for sale by private treaty.
37 Jebb Court is a very spacious, two-bedroom apartment offering over 1200 sq ft of well presented internal accomodation, whilst benefitting from access to attractive communal gardens and close proximity to all local amenities, conveniently situated within an acclaimed retirement complex located in a pleasant edge of town setting.
The property, which is far larger than is typical for a property within this development, at present comprises an Entrance Hallway, Living/Dining Room, Kitchen, Master Suite featuring an En-Suite Bathroom and Dressing Room, Bedroom Two, Wet/Shower Room, and a number of storage/airing cupboards.
The property enjoys underfloor heating throughout.
Externally, the property is complimented by communal gardens which are maintained to a very high standard by the management company.
Allocated car parking spaces are available for rent within the development (pending availability).
The sale of 37 Jebb Court does, therefore, provide the almost unique opportunity for purchasers to acquire a very substantial two-bedroom apartment which extends to over 1200 sq ft, situated within this well-regarded retirement complex on the edge of Ellesmere.
Situation - 37 Jebb Court is located just a short walk from the centre of the sought after, North Shropshire town of Ellesmere, which boasts a range of amenities including supermarkets, independent shops, and restaurants, as well as a number of recreational facilities. Ellesmere is also well located for access to the larger local towns of Oswestry, Shrewsbury and Wrexham, all of which offer a more comprehensive level of amenities, within a short drive.

Conditions - Please note that all prospective purchasers of Jebb Court residential retirement properties must be 60 years of age if buying as a sole occupant, however, if buying as a couple, one occupant can be of a minimum of 55 years old.
Potential buyers would, following the agreement of an offer, be required to meet with the Jebb Court house manager in order to confirm their suitability for the development.
Ground Rent - There is a ground rent of £495 per annum.
Service Charge - We are advised that the current service charge for 37 Jebb court is, at time of writing, £311.00 per calendar month. We understand that the charge covers:
The dedicated on-site House Manager, all external maintenance, gardening and landscaping, external window cleaning, buildings insurance, water rates, security, and the energy costs of the laundry room, homeowners lounge and other communal areas.
Tenure - The property is said to be of leasehold tenure and we understand a 125 year lease was grant in 2013, thus, at time of writing, approximately 113 years remain unexpired.
